This week marked a pivotal shift in our lighting strategy, as we nudged the PPFD values from a modest 250-350 up to an assertive 450-500. This increase is designed to optimize the light intensity during this critical phase of growth, catering to the heightened demands of our flowering beauties. Our nutrient regime has been meticulously fine-tuned to accommodate the changing needs of our Epic Buzz varieties. The switch from Alga Grow to Alga Bloom signifies our plants' transition from vegetative growth to flowering, ensuring they receive the ideal nutrient profile for bud development. This, paired with our steadfast mix of Sugar Royal, Power Roots, and Orca, is dispensed religiously every four days to maintain optimal health and vitality. Day 45-52 (Day 46) I just realized I forgot to zip up a small flap in the tent for at least 5 days or so. This probably made the added co2 useless. All the plants are slightly clawing and almost look overwatered, which is normal for plant at this stage but I wonder if the lower co2 levels are contributing at all. I couldn’t help myself today and did a small defoliation. Hopefully this doesn’t stress them out too much. I took about 15-20 leaves per plant. I really want some of this larf on the bottom fill out more. Even by 10-15%. (Day 47) Wow. I just noticed that #5 is putting on a thick layer of late frost. I’m guessing this has to do with all the mid flower feedings. Unfortunately the density on this girl lacking big time. Especially on the lowers. This could be genetic but there is too many variables at play to say for sure. If this stuff smokes proper I will continue to feed in mid flower. Plants are really starting to fade out here now. #3 in particular has some odd red coloring in a few of the leaves. (Day 48) I watered in 2 gallons on each plant making sure to get some decent runoff from each. Sucks that #3 didn’t fill out. The genetic potential was definitely there, something just went awry after that tea I gave it. I have at least 2 or 3 clones of that I will try outdoors. It’s been a very P hungry plant too. The stems were purpling like crazy, even in veg. Some people say this can be fixed with a microbial product like Mammoth P or Tribus which I might try for my next grow. #6 isn’t really filling out much either unfortunately. Tops look decent but everything under that is pretty leafy and airy. #1 and #7 are the clear winners here. #1 especially is picture perfect. If I wasn’t working on another project after this I would clone just #1 and run another scrog like this from clone. (Day 50) I was plucking some leaves today and I found a confirmed banana sticking out of one of the main colas on the stubby pheno. I didn’t defoliate this one too much so I wonder if it was caused by stress at all. I hope I don’t find anymore because we only have 10 days left here. (Day 52) My family member trimmed up the m39. It looks super scraggly but has some decent crystal nonetheless. That’s partly why I would never use an amazon blurple for flowering. It just doesn’t have the same canopy penetration that a light like mine does. Although for a budget setup they’re pretty awesome.

Day 64 - Starting week 10 and gave this girl her last feeding of nutes before harvest. The next 2 weeks will just be water and foxfarm’s sledgehammer. Day 65 - Time is winding down for this girl but still thinking 2ish weeks. She’s still got quite a bit of clear trichs so just gonna keep a close eye on her. Day 66 - Nothing new today, just watching the trichs and waiting for them to tell me it’s time to chop. Day 67 - Looks great and almost finished. Only saw a handful of clear trichs and the rest were cloudy but still waiting for a good chunk to amber up so when I see that, she’ll get the chop. Day 68 - She’s getting closer to chop day for sure. Seeing a bit more amber in there and waiting till she’s about 40%. Gave her some water today and next watering, I’ll add some sledgehammer to the water to start pushing the nutes out. Day 69 - A lot more amber trichs showing today but still not quite where I’d like it. I did lower the light to about 12” yesterday and today it blew up with frost. It was already frosty but today she looked like frosting and the pics don’t do her justice. Might be getting the chop this weekend. Day 70 - It’s the end of week 10 and she’s getting closer to chopping. More and more amber popping up but still not to my liking. Maybe chopping late this weekend or early next week.
